ATI Heart Failure 1. A nurse is assessing a client who has left-sided heart failure with decreased cardiac output. Which of the following manifestations should the nurse expect? Flushing of the skin on exertion Nocturia at night Warm lower extremities Respiratory rate of 16/min Flushing of the skin on exertion The client who has left-sided heart failure with decreased cardiac output will appear pale in color on exertion due to poor tissue perfusion. Nocturia at night The client who has left-sided heart failure with decreased cardiac output can have oliguria during the day and nocturia at night due to poor tissue perfusion to the kidneys. Warm lower extremities The client who has left-sided heart failure with decreased cardiac output will have cool extremities due to poor tissue perfusion. Respiratory rate of 16/min The client who has left-sided heart failure with decreased cardiac output will have tachypnea due to intra-alveolar fluid causing engorgement of pulmonary vessels. 2.
